Can I Hire an HVAC Technician or a Handyperson for Baseboard Heater Cover Installation?

An HVAC technician is a strong choice if your system is older or you want to bundle HVAC tasks with the cover swap. They install covers properly and can inspect the baseboard heating system during the visit to spot potential issues. HVAC technicians charge higher rates and may prioritize larger repairs or installations over small cover jobs. A handyperson is cost‑effective for straightforward replacements and often available quickly, but they do not provide in‑depth system inspections. If you need a broader HVAC assessment, choose an HVAC pro. How Do Pros Install Baseboard Heater Covers?

Pros follow a clear, safety‑first process to replace baseboard heater covers without disturbing the heating elements.

  1. Shut off power to the heater for electrical safety

  2. Carefully remove the old cover to avoid damage

  3. Position and align the new cover for a precise fit

  4. Secure the cover firmly to the unit

  5. Restore power and turn on the heater to verify proper operation and safe performance

They confirm power is off before starting and restore it at the end, check that the new cover does not interfere with heating elements, and ensure a secure, rattle‑free fit. Because this process is quick, downtime is minimal.

How Much Does Replacing Baseboard Heater Covers Cost?

The cost to hire a professional to replace baseboard heater covers ranges from $400 to $1,500, depending on the size, type, and location. Difficult to access, or custom designed baseboard heater covers can increase the price. The professional’s experience and certifications also factor into the cost. Always request a detailed estimate that includes labor, materials, and any additional fees to avoid unexpected expenses.
